When protected from direct wind exposure and connected to both power and gas, the water heater offers freeze protection down to -22°F (-30°C) for indoor models or as cold as -4°F ( … WebApr 1, 2024 · CB Size = 125% x 31.7 = 39.62 Amps. Finally, get the closest breaker size based on the final answer (39.62 amps), so for a safe maximum continuous load on our sample heating element, the breaker you should buy is 40-amps. Take note that this example only featured one circuit breaker for one heating element. sharhonda anderson np https://nelsonins.net

They have to turn off … sharhonda ford charlotte ncWebApr 30, 2024 · During the installation of a water heater equipped with 4,500-wattage, a #10 wire, and circuit breaker of 30 amp are needed. Four 7,000-watt elements are used on a whole-home tankless water heater, which generates 28,000 watts of energy.
